From: Mike Kravetz <mike.kravetz@oracle.com>
Subject: selftests/vm: cleanup hugetlb file after mremap test

The hugepage-mremap test will create a file in a hugetlb filesystem.  In a
default 'run_vmtests' run, the file will contain all the hugetlb pages. 
After the test, the file remains and there are no free hugetlb pages for
subsequent tests.  This causes those hugetlb tests to fail.

Change hugepage-mremap to take the name of the hugetlb file as an
argument.  Unlink the file within the test, and just to be sure remove the
file in the run_vmtests script.

From: Suren Baghdasaryan <surenb@google.com>
Subject: mm: prevent vm_area_struct::anon_name refcount saturation

A deep process chain with many vmas could grow really high.  With default
sysctl_max_map_count (64k) and default pid_max (32k) the max number of
vmas in the system is 2147450880 and the refcounter has headroom of
1073774592 before it reaches REFCOUNT_SATURATED (3221225472).

Therefore it's unlikely that an anonymous name refcounter will overflow
with these defaults.  Currently the max for pid_max is PID_MAX_LIMIT
(4194304) and for sysctl_max_map_count it's INT_MAX (2147483647).  In this
configuration anon_vma_name refcount overflow becomes theoretically
possible (that still require heavy sharing of that anon_vma_name between
processes).

kref refcounting interface used in anon_vma_name structure will detect a
counter overflow when it reaches REFCOUNT_SATURATED value but will only
generate a warning and freeze the ref counter.  This would lead to the
refcounted object never being freed.  A determined attacker could leak
memory like that but it would be rather expensive and inefficient way to
do so.

To ensure anon_vma_name refcount does not overflow, stop anon_vma_name
sharing when the refcount reaches REFCOUNT_MAX (2147483647), which still
leaves INT_MAX/2 (1073741823) values before the counter reaches
REFCOUNT_SATURATED.  This should provide enough headroom for raising the
refcounts temporarily.

From: Suren Baghdasaryan <surenb@google.com>
Subject: mm: fix use-after-free when anon vma name is used after vma is freed

When adjacent vmas are being merged it can result in the vma that was
originally passed to madvise_update_vma being destroyed.  In the current
implementation, the name parameter passed to madvise_update_vma points
directly to vma->anon_name and it is used after the call to vma_merge.  In
the cases when vma_merge merges the original vma and destroys it, this
might result in UAF.  For that the original vma would have to hold the
anon_vma_name with the last reference.  The following vma would need to
contain a different anon_vma_name object with the same string.  Such
scenario is shown below:

madvise_vma_behavior(vma)
  madvise_update_vma(vma, ..., anon_name == vma->anon_name)
    vma_merge(vma)
      __vma_adjust(vma) <-- merges vma with adjacent one
        vm_area_free(vma) <-- frees the original vma
    replace_vma_anon_name(anon_name) <-- UAF of vma->anon_name

Fix this by raising the name refcount and stabilizing it.

From: Hugh Dickins <hughd@google.com>
Subject: memfd: fix F_SEAL_WRITE after shmem huge page allocated

Wangyong reports: after enabling tmpfs filesystem to support transparent
hugepage with the following command:

 echo always > /sys/kernel/mm/transparent_hugepage/shmem_enabled

the docker program tries to add F_SEAL_WRITE through the following
command, but it fails unexpectedly with errno EBUSY:

 fcntl(5, F_ADD_SEALS, F_SEAL_WRITE) = -1.

That is because memfd_tag_pins() and memfd_wait_for_pins() were never
updated for shmem huge pages: checking page_mapcount() against
page_count() is hopeless on THP subpages - they need to check
total_mapcount() against page_count() on THP heads only.

Make memfd_tag_pins() (compared > 1) as strict as memfd_wait_for_pins()
(compared != 1): either can be justified, but given the non-atomic
total_mapcount() calculation, it is better now to be strict.  Bear in mind
that total_mapcount() itself scans all of the THP subpages, when choosing
to take an XA_CHECK_SCHED latency break.

Also fix the unlikely xa_is_value() case in memfd_wait_for_pins(): if a
page has been swapped out since memfd_tag_pins(), then its refcount must
have fallen, and so it can safely be untagged.

From: Qian Cai <quic_qiancai@quicinc.com>
Subject: configs/debug: set CONFIG_DEBUG_INFO=y properly

CONFIG_DEBUG_INFO can't be set by user directly, so set
CONFIG_DEBUG_INFO_DWARF_TOOLCHAIN_DEFAULT=y instead.  Otherwise, we end up
with no debuginfo in vmlinux which is a big no-no for kernel debugging.

> To ensure anon_vma_name refcount does not overflow, stop anon_vma_name
> sharing when the refcount reaches REFCOUNT_MAX (2147483647), which still
> leaves INT_MAX/2 (1073741823) values before the counter reaches
> REFCOUNT_SATURATED.  This should provide enough headroom for raising the
> refcounts temporarily.

This is a classic case of kref simply being the wrong type for this.

We sh ould move away from that idiotic "saturate with a warning" type,
and just codify that what the page refs do is the RightThing(tm) to
do.

I've ranted against kref for years, I hate that damn thing. It's
literally broken by design with the known leaking behavior.

Oh well. I'm taking this patch as a "fix up refcount problems", and I
guess I need to some day just extract the page_ref code into a nice
type of its own so that it's usable outside of pages.

(Others have copied the page_ref code manually, but there's no "helper
type with functions to use it", which is why people then use that
mis-designed refcount stuff).
